Withe Arrival is a Coup for Sports
Peter Withe

....current Evo-Stik Northern Premier League First Division South club Woodley Sports.

“It`s ideal really,” Hindley said. “We have a lot of younger players who can benefit so much from Peter.

“We had a decent year with so many changes at the club. It`s been hectic to say the least. The ground works at the club are a big positive even though it`s been costly on the football side of things. Sometimes things just don`t work out as you hope and that`s football really. But we have to look at the positives, and £8.6 million facility that Woodley will call its home is ideal for players and staff to train from and will be a showcase for the league.

“Really we have the facilities of a Football League club and we have an international level coach. Who has done it all.”

Hindley said success will be measured off the pitch in the next three years as the club looks to build community links and stability.

“I think we can sometimes get carried away chasing promotions and cup runs in football. The main thing for a community club is to be part of the area and despite what we can offer to players being great facilities and great coaching the main thing we offer is services for the community from the youth to the ladies to the disabled and social.

“The club has basically had to take a step back to go forward, but moving forward will be done with community links, cultural programs and football for those looking to improve with the right guidance.”

Hindley said the signing of Peter Withe is what the club is about a steady wise person put in charge of club looking to open itself up to improved community programs and long-term stability.
